![]() Fashion's Biggest Secret: How Vanity Sizing Keeps You Hooked and Costs BillionsVanity sizing locks shoppers into brands, drives costly returns, and fills wardrobes with unworn clothes. Now, tech is fighting back — with tools for both retailers and consumers.
By: Tellar Research from Fytted and Arizona State University shows vanity sizing boosts confidence and loyalty. But the impact is huge: online apparel returns can hit 40%, costing the UK fashion sector £7 billion in 2022 (Vogue Business), while globally, returns totalled $890 billion in 2024 (Techstyle Edit). Many unworn items end up in landfill, undermining sustainability targets. Sizing Solutions: Two Camps
